I understand that they ran on helping the little guy, but let’s face it, the problems we face in commercial real estate are big boy problems. If there is no money to invest in labor, you need smaller offices, and smaller factories, and smaller distribution centers.
And when the government takes more money, there is less to invest in the private sector. Not exactly rockey science.
And when you announce new programs on a monthly basis that will impact the private sector with additional costs and regulations that may or may not pass, the private sector stops taking risks.
Again, not exactly rocket science.
